
THE LIFE AND TIMES OF Michael
Michael Francis was born on April 03, 1965, in Los Angeles, California, to William and Sydney Francis whom proceeded him in death. He grew up with his siblings, Terry Francis, and Edward Griffin Jr., in a loving and supportive family. Michael attended Ganesha High School in Pomona, California, where he excelled in academics, and later graduated in 1983.
Michael later joined the Army in 1990, where he received his Army Service Ribbon, a Marksman Badge specializing in rifle marksmanship, and lastly receiving his Sharpshooter certification badge.
Michael later moved to Santa Maria with Sydney and William, where he met and married Marilyn DeWitt in, who preceded him in death. To their union, they had one son, Milton Michael Francis, and two step-sons, Rudy and Romeo. Romeo, who also preceded him in death.
Legacy and Remembrance
Michael's life was marked by love, joy, and a spirit of service. He was a devoted son, caring brother, loyal friend, and loving husband. His radiant smile and positive energy left a lasting impact on everyone he met. Michael's legacy is one of kindness, integrity, and a commitment to making people smile wherever he went.
Michael is survived by his son, Milton Michael Francis, and siblings, Terry Francis, Edward Griffin Jr., and Edith Gillette, and many extended family members and friends. His memory will be cherished forever.

Darvious Narvell Alexander
Darvious Narvell Alexander was born August 9, 1978, in Fort Worth, Texas to the late Queen Erlinda Byrd. Darvey was raised in Las Vegas, Nevada where he attended Bertha Ronzone Elementary, Swanston Middle School, and Cimarron Memorial High School.
While attending high school he found his passion for basketball and became one of Cimarron Memorial’s star players. Putting a hold on his academics, Darvey started working at Coke – Cola as a merchandiser. Darvey soon realized it was more to life so he decided to start Smilie Landscaping and travel the world. With his foot on the pedal and no brakes to pump Darvey worked smarter, grind harder, and took chances to become who he was. He went above and beyond to break bread with many and made sacrifices for his friends and family. But most of all he was a lady’s man with a finesse to charm anyone and put a smile on your face.
Darvey leaves his fond memories to be cherished by his long-life companion of 23 years’s Cedrica Shelby and two very special ladies Keonna Owens and Tatyana Dupree. He also leaves to cherish 19 children; Kieere Alexander, Aliz’e Alexander, Tavasha Banks-Alexander, De’Jone Alexander, Darvon Brooks, Treyvion Harris, Elexis Alexander, De’Marco Alexander, Darnisha Brooks, De’Marz’e Alexander, Destiney Brooks, De’Shawn Alexander, De’ Metri Alexander, De’ Marion Alexander, De’ Zerrion Alexander, Darvion Alexander, Zamyia Alexander, Davion Alexander, and Darvey Alexander. Five Grandchildren with more on the way. Two fathers’, Earl Webster and Warren Byrd; Two Sisters, Lezada Alexander, and Shavanna Webster. Four brothers, Patrick Alexander (Shamika) Earl Alexander, Xavier and Ge’ Vontia Byrd. One great Aunt Velma Alexander. Three Uncles, Samuel Gholston, Rodney Gholston, Fredrick Dyanum. Three very special brothers, David Brown, Arnez Moore and James Crockett whom proceeds him in death. Darvey is proceeded in death by. His Mother Erlinda Byrd (Alexander), Grandmother Lezada Gholston, Auntie Minnie Gholston and two children Devont’e and A’Ziyah Alexander. Darvey also leaves a host of cousins, nieces, nephews, great nieces, great nephews, friends and a lot of HATERS.
